What Is the Cost of Living Near Nashville?

Understanding the cost of living near Nashville is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Stewart County Register.
Nashville's Cost of Living Index is approximately 103.5 (3.5% more expensive than US average; 14.7% more than TN average). 'Music City', major growth, housing costs above US avg. WeGo Public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Stewart County Register,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,500 - $2,300+ A significant portion of Stewart County Register sal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$65 (WeGo mon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$410 - $600 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$450 - $850+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,945 - $4,685+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
